ζῆλος , ου, , later εος, τό, Ep.Phil.3.6 codd. opt.; Dor. ζᾶλος IG12 (5).891, etc.:—
A.jealousy (= φθόνος), Hes.Op.195, S.OT1526: coupled with φθόνος by Democr.191, Lys.2.48, Pl.Phlb.47e, 50c, Lg. 679c(pl.); “εἰς ζῆλον ἰέναιId.R.550e: more usu. in good sense, eager rivalry, emulation, Id.Mx.242a, Arist.Rh.1388a30.
2. c. gen. pers., zeal for one, “ξυναίμωνS.OC943; κατὰ ζῆλον Ἡρακλέους in emulation of him, Plu.Thes.25; “ζ. πρός τιναLuc.Dem.Enc.57: abs., passion, PGrenf.1.1.13 (ii B.C.).
3. c. gen. rei, ζῆλον . . γάμων ἔχουσα causing rivalry for my hand, E.Hec.352; “ζ. ἀζήλων καὶ φόβον ἀφόβωνPhld.Oec.p.66J.; ζ. τῶν ἀρίστων emulous desire for . . , opp. φυγὴ τῶν χειρόνων, Luc.Ind.17; “ἀνδραγαθίαςPlu.Cor.4; so “ζ. πρός τιPhld.Rh.2.53S., Plu.Per.2; “ζ. περὶ τὰ στρατιωτικάStr.14.2.27: pl., ambitions, Phld.Rh.2.54S.
4. fervour, zeal, LXX 4 Ki.19.31, al., 1 Ep.Cor.14.1,al.; indignation, “ζ. πυρόςEp.Hebr.10.27.
5. personified as son of Styx, brother of Βία, Κράτος, Νίκη, Hes.Th. 384.
